Premeds of Color service scholarship
Posted by on June 18, 2004
[posted from National Service-Learning listserv]
Premeds of Color offers a scholarship to students nationwide who develop a community service project plan that impacts underserved communities. The scholarship is one (1) $500 scholarship for continuing students currently enrolled in a four-year university or community college.
Eligibility
* Student must be an underrepresented minority or come from a disadvantaged socioeconomic background.
* Student must demonstrate a commitment of service to their community.
* Student must demonstrate a commitment to pursuing a career in medicine.
* Student must have a GPA of 3.0 or higher at their school by the end of Winter 2004 term.
Deadline
The completed application must be postmarked by Thursday, July 1, 2004.
